Question:

Why does TCPware hang after installing VMS eco?

Answer:

A change included in the VMS LAN ecos (LAN eco 0700 for VMS 7.3-2,
the corresponding UPDATE ecos, and likely others for VMS 8.x) can
cause all versions of TCPware to hang. This problem is fixed in
drivers eco DRIVERS_V5092P020 for TCPware 5.9-2.

This problem appears as TCPware being unable to receive any network
packets after having received 5000 packets. Problems can also
appear after receiving 5000 ARP or RARP packets.

This problem is easily worked around by setting bit 16 (0x10000 hex)
in the system parameter LAN_FLAGS using SYSGEN or SYSMAN as
appropriate. Fortunately, this parameter is dynamic and therefore
a system reboot is not required.
